Responsibilities

  • Assist senior employees with installing, dismantling, and moving machines, conveyors, and other equipment.
  • Interpret structural drawings.
  • Understand and perform crane signaling procedures.
  • Align and bolt structural steel members in position for permanent riveting, bolting, or welding into place per structural drawings.
  • Understand and perform proper rigging techniques.
  • Direct cranes to move structural steel components and other materials onto and around the construction site.
  • Connect steel columns, beams, and girders with drift pins to align the holes in the steel with the framework holes.
  • Drill and/or ream holes into steel for bolting.
  • Number steel according to assembly instructions.
  • Unload and safely stack steel on cribbing.
  • Position steel with connecting bars and spud wrenches.
  • Use plumb bobs, levels, and laser equipment to check alignment and elevations.
  • Pass an all-position SMAW (Shielded Metal Arc Welding) exam.
  • Conduct welding operations under intense conditions such as extreme heights, confined spaces, and inclement weather.
  • Troubleshoot structures to identify and initiate repair of welding defects.
  • Identify and repair damaged coatings during installation.
